ComResource is looking for a Software Engineer.

This person is a full-stack developer and technical leader proficient at designing and developing all layers of complex software applications. This engineer works on an agile product development team as a hands-on contributor, collaborator, and leader. The Software Engineer plays an important role on their team by leading significant initiatives, establishing team best practices, helping teammates grow as engineers, and proposing new technology solutions that transform healthcare into a safer and more cost-effective industry.

Responsibilities:

  • Design and implement high-quality software features and components that integrate into complex software solutions. Select appropriate design patterns to create maintainable, long-lived code optimized for long-term quality. Lead the product team in identification and adoption of development best practices leading to software that is logically well-structured, fulfills requirements, is readable, maintainable, testable, and performant using good software craftsmanship techniques. Lead sizing and complexity evaluation discussions for initiatives. Facilitate effective team collaboration, guiding and mentoring peers in software quality, testing, and best practices
  • Define test practices for product team covering all software layers of application. Define and implement QA processes such as code review and static analysis. Create advanced testing strategies covering unit, system, and end-to-end tests as well as security, performance, regression, and automation testing. Coach teams on advanced testing techniques such as test-driven development (TDD), behavior-driven development (BDD), and testing for positive and negative scenarios
  • Devise data storage and access strategies that meet the needs of high complexity features. Use knowledge of data modeling, data storage, and data transmission techniques to make appropriate design decisions. Design metadata to make applications more scalable and adaptable. Leverage transformational models and warehousing techniques to create unique measures and analytics. Skilled in data storage solutions and integrating analytics and machine learning into business processes
  • Designs and implements microservices and API-based architecture using advanced understanding of cloud architecture and cloud-native design principles. Advise on and pilot specialized cloud services for analytics, AI/ML, etc. Expert-level management of relational and non-relational database servers. Establish advanced monitoring, alerting, and logging solutions for infrastructure. Design systems for high availability, load balancing, and disaster recovery
  • Design and create highly dependable, highly available software systems through usage of operationalization development techniques such as monitoring, logging, metrics gathering, system health, and reporting. Improve operations culture of team by defining best practices, metric radiation, and identification of operational patterns. Utilize advanced techniques like blue/green deployments to minimize user impact. Set technology strategy through collaboration with product management. Understands business impact of operational product issues in production
  • Lead product team in development of software with a security-first mindset using knowledge of standard security protocols and common security risks, secure coding techniques, and appropriate usage and protection of sensitive information such as PHI. Proactively design secure code, employing best practices and advanced threat modeling. Complete regulatory compliance documentation and design advanced security safeguards
  • Lead product team in the development of features with user experience in mind. Advocate for aligned user experiences and engage with UX teams when necessary. Lead the implementation of reusable design patterns across products. Demonstrate expertise in user-facing technologies, adapting them to fit specific design objectives. Guide the team in making informed tech and design debt decisions
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to design appropriate systems based on business needs and technical limitations. Write detailed technical stories, technical epics, and define and manage tech debt. Coordinate technical epics and non-functional requirements. Employ industry-recognized architectural patterns to create high-scale, high-reliability system designs. Manage transitions in both application and system architecture

Essentials:

  • Highly motivated, self-learner, and technically inquisitive
  • Deep knowledge and experience with object-oriented design principles and patterns
  • High level of experience with multiple server-side programming languages (Java with Spring Boot experience preferred)
  • High level of experience with multiple client-side programming languages (JavaScript React experience preferred)
  • High level experience developing, deploying, and supporting REST services and microservices
  • Deep understanding of Test-Driven Development, high level of experience with unit/integration/load automated tests, experience with testing frameworks, static and dynamic code analysis tools
  • Experience using cloud services for concepts such as storage and compute. Capable of applying infrastructure as code practices. Experience with Kubernetes and AWS preferred
  • Experience with relational databases, non-relational databases, and messaging systems
  • Provides a positive impact at a company level: influences cross-team initiatives, mentors teammates, drives innovation, guides projects with unclear outcomes, appropriately balances team autonomy with organizational guidance
  • Excellent track record of collaborating with stakeholders. Experience proposing new product offerings. Actively contributes to company-wide strategies using industry knowledge and foresight
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Minimum years of work experience: 10+ years
  • Minimum level of education or education/experience: Bachelors or equivalent work experience in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Information Systems, IT
